hey guys so my update was going perfectly fine but then my laptop battery had died (my fault really) and now when I try to install it from the windows store it just gives me this error :/ 0xc190010b
 
I don't have any other updates. I'd like to just delete the files it downloaded so it can automatically redownload it does anyone know where the files could be?

    They are on your C: drive
     
    C:\Windows\Software Distribution\Downloads
     
    You should be able to see the install day's date on the folder.  Once Windows is installed...the folders are emptied...

    Delete or rename
    C:\$Windows.~BT
     
    (Deleting is best)
